Fire damages four downtown businesses

An overnight fire Wednesday damaged several downtown businesses and closed roads while authorities investigated.

Las Vegas Fire Department spokesman Tim Szymanski said the building fire caused $200,000 in damage to four businesses: The Strip Sandwich Shop, Bingo Bail Bonds, Rescue Bail Bonds and Eichhorn & Hoo Attorneys at Law.

He said the roof caved in on the 3,300-square-foot building at 505 E. Bonneville Ave., near Las Vegas Boulevard South. The building was constructed in 1941.

There were no injuries.

Firefighters received the call at 2:15 a.m. after a Las Vegas police officer noticed smoke, he said. Firefighters knocked down the blaze at 3:39 a.m.

Szymanski said the attic was heavily damaged but most of the contents of the building were salvageable.

The cause is under investigation.
